Blood Drive
Aids Refugees

The International Red
Cross has appealed to
Southeastern Michigan Red
Cross Blood Services for
blood to be shipped to Cam-
bodia on June 30.
For the convenience of
donors, all Oakland County
donor centers will be open
from 2 to 8 p.m. June 24, 25
and 26.
Blood can be given by
anyone between the ages of
17 (with written parental
consent) and 65 and in good
general health. Over 65-
year olds can continue to
donate, but must have writ-
ten permission from their
personal physician.
For an appointment, call
the Red Cross, 833-4440.

Numismatists
Plan Lecture

The Israel Numismatic
Society of Michigan will
host a slide lecture on "A
Numismatic Travelogue of
Israel" 8 p.m. June 24 at the
Morris Branch of the Jewish
Community Center.
David Hendin, vice
president of Newspaper
Enterprise Association, will
present the talk.
Admission is free and the
public is invited. Refresh-
ments will be served.
